The answer to 'mosquito prevention tips' is to take a multi-pronged approach to reduce mosquito populations around your home. Start by eliminating standing water, which is where mosquitoes breed. Drain any pools, birdbaths, gutters, or other areas where water can collect. Use larvicides like Bt (Bacillus thuringiensis) in standing water that cannot be drained. Maintain your lawn and trim shrubbery to remove mosquito resting spots.

Next, use an effective mosquito repellent when spending time outdoors, especially at dawn and dusk when mosquitoes are most active. Install fans on patios and decks, as mosquitoes have trouble flying in breezy conditions. Consider using a mosquito misting system or natural repellent plants like citronella, lavender, or marigolds around your outdoor living areas. If mosquitoes persist, you may need to call a professional pest control company to treat your property with insecticides.

Frequently Asked Questions

When is the best time to apply mosquito control measures?

The most effective time to implement mosquito prevention is in early spring before their populations build up. Maintain your efforts throughout the mosquito season, which can last from April to October in many areas.

What are some natural ways to repel mosquitoes?

In addition to fans and repellent plants, you can try natural essential oils like lemongrass, peppermint, or eucalyptus to deter mosquitoes from your outdoor spaces.
